Not every surface in or around your house can be safely power or pressure washed. Surface areas you need to not attempt to power or stress laundry are: Laminar sandstone You'll merely wash it away, or wash grooves in it.


Anything repainted While painted items can be washed, it typically takes a professional to do it without destroying the paint. Asphalt roof Power or pressure cleaning will take the granules off of an asphalt roofing as well as essentially destroy it. Anything old regardless of what it is Old points, consisting of furnishings, decks, wood buildings etc.

Even good timber can be soft and damaged by a stress laundry Tarnished wood Stress or power cleaning can literally take the discolor right out of timber. If that's what you want, proceed, yet if it's not, remember you may need to re-stain the timber once it's dried. Because the primary or just distinction between the 2 techniques is warmth, it is essential to think about the dimension of the area you'll be cleansing, along with the type of surface area you'll be cleaning up.


Heated water is a far better cleansing choice for larger areas. If the location you'll be cleansing has a lot of salt, mildew, moss or weeds, a power washer is likewise the far better alternative. Whether the device is a house or commercial device, in the hands of an inexperienced property owner you can either damage the important things you're cleaning up or leave noticeable cleansing lines which mar the appearance of the item. You can additionally harm the power washing machine, or harm a person. via Stress Washr using Stress Washr While it could not feel like that thin stream of water might be dangerous to people, it actually is quite hazardous.


It suffices to send out chips of concrete and rock ricocheting at you or a person else with the force as well as deadliness of a bullet. Points to bear in mind when power/pressure washing: Never spray a power/pressure washer at a water or electric outlet. Safeguard or cover all water and also electrical outlets prior to spraying.

A lot of power/pressure washing is performed in the fall or spring. If you do obtain a couple of cozy days in wintertime, inspect the weather report. Capturing water into splits as well as holes is great in warm or great weather, yet if you're anticipating freezing climate within a few days to a week of pressure/washing realize that water may freeze and expand, harming what you have actually cleansed.

Gas pressure washing machines are a lot more pricey generally at a cost point above $300 much heavier, noisier as well as bulkier than electric pressure washing machines. They're additionally more effective than electric devices, making them an extra efficient alternative for large surface areas with tough spots and dirt like decks, concrete and also siding, and they don't call for a power electrical outlet.




stress washing machines usually have a PSI in between 1,300 as well as 1,900 stress washing machines are generally between 2,000 to 2,800 PSIAnd equipments have a PSI above 2,800: This refers to the water circulation from the equipment's unit to the nozzle and also has to do with the washing power that cleans dust away.
